How To Draw Modern Florals: An Introduction To The Art of Flowers, Cacti, and More

Rate this book
Turn simple doodles into beautifully designed floral illustrations with  How To Draw Modern Florals,  a step-by-step guide that teaches everything you need to know about drawing modern florals,  

• Tools of the trade
•  The anatomy of a flower
•  The basic shapes for drawing a flower
•  Where to find inspiration

You'll feel as though you're sitting down with author Alli Koch at a coffee shop as she walks you through the process of drawing and designing classic favorites like the rose to today’s trendiest florals, as well as succulents and cacti.

How to Draw Modern Florals  is an introduction to drawing, so no experience is needed! If you can draw an S or a C with a pen, then Alli can teach you how to draw a beautiful, modern floral design!

This is slightly less frustrating than those how to draw books from when I was a kid where it was like:

Step 1: draw a circle.
Step 2: draw 2 triangles.
Step 3: draw 2 small circles inside the bigger circle
Step 4: (some photo of a super detailed leopard that is in no way a logical progression from step 3)

Everything is in 4 steps and there are a few times where it's like "okay, that's a bit of a jump", but it's not totally impossible. Mine were far from good, but they at least somewhat resembled what was in the book. I didn't like the written instructions (they weren't helpful and sometimes counterproductive). I also wish that the leaves and wildflowers had some actual instructions instead of a page saying "here are some doodles of these. Your turn."

This book does not teach you how to draw the typical botanical illustration such as is depicted on the cover. It shows you how to draw isolated parts such as a single leaf, or a single flower. Also, it suffers from the issue many how to draw books, suffer from which is that it shows a sequence of partially done drawings to show how but the jump between the second to last drawing and the last drawing is enormous.
